Coca-Cola Europacific Partners (CCEP.L)

The world's largest independent Coca-Cola bottler, distributing a vast portfolio of beverages across Western Europe, Australia, and the Pacific.

What Coca-Cola Europacific Partners does

Coca-Cola Europacific Partners (CCEP) is one of the world's leading consumer goods companies and the largest Coca-Cola bottler by revenue. The company manufactures, sells, and distributes a wide range of non-alcoholic ready-to-drink beverages, including sparkling soft drinks, juices, energy drinks, and waters, across markets in Europe, Australia, the Pacific, and Indonesia.

How Coca-Cola Europacific Partners looks technically

Coca-Cola Europacific Partners (CCEP.L) is trading 12.5% above its 200-day average, the long-term trend line — a longer-term uptrend. Its 50-day average crossed above its 200-day average about 606 trading days ago — a "golden cross", a bullish long-term signal. A strong uptrend is in place — ADX, a 0–100 trend-strength gauge, is 33, with buyers in control. Momentum is neutral — its 14-day RSI (a 0–100 momentum gauge) is 55, neither overbought (above 70) nor oversold (below 30). MACD, a trend-momentum gauge, turned bearish about 1 trading day ago (its momentum flipped negative). It made a new 20-day high about 5 trading days ago.
